IMF boss Kristalina Georgieva warns of ‘painful’ Brexit
Image copyright AFP Image caption Brexit will have ‘spillover’ effects on other economies, says IMF managing director Kristalina Georgieva
The new head of the International Monetary Fund has warned that Brexit in whatever form will be “painful”, adding to the effects of a global slowdown.
